The Office of Diversity and Inclusion (ODI) is excited to reintroduce to the Inclusive Leadership Cohort, a professional development opportunity available to all faculty and staff at the University of Arizona. The program strategically centers the University's core values of inclusion, integrity, compassion, adaptation, exploration and determination. Leveraging the University's resources, mentorship and coaching, participants bolster critical leadership competencies and best practices – particularly those related to advancing diversity, inclusion and equity – as the University builds its next generation of leaders. This program creates a pathway for emerging leaders that reflect the changing demographics of our student body. 

Diversifying higher education leadership is an intentional act that promotes creative problem solving and increases retention for faculty, staff and students. We invite you to apply to serve as a thought leader and change maker – as a member of the steering committee. Join D&I Leaders from across the campus as we engage in the process of reimaging diverse leadership. This committee works collaboratively with the ODI Leadership Team to encourage diversity, achieve equity, foster inclusion and facilitate learning.
